cpw.caseyho.crashreporter: 2f1e8252: Adding custom makefile to compile breakp...

caseyho at pidgin.im caseyho at pidgin.im
Thu Feb 12 18:35:36 EST 2009


-----------------------------------------------------------------
Revision: 2f1e8252956368e5ae52c200b8c1ea982d7d6200
Ancestor: ce3fdcda481dd6f61247814bb8ab3028a43021bc
Author: caseyho at pidgin.im
Date: 2009-02-12T22:50:18
Branch: im.pidgin.cpw.caseyho.crashreporter
URL: http://d.pidgin.im/viewmtn/revision/info/2f1e8252956368e5ae52c200b8c1ea982d7d6200

Added files:
        thirdparty/Makefile.am
Modified files:
        configure.ac

ChangeLog: 

Adding custom makefile to compile breakpad libraries

-------------- next part --------------
============================================================
--- thirdparty/Makefile.am	091b10bf29a15e51978f8f3ffee8da1b7bb5e7ca
+++ thirdparty/Makefile.am	091b10bf29a15e51978f8f3ffee8da1b7bb5e7ca
@@ -0,0 +1,64 @@
+
+if ENABLE_CRASHREPORTER
+
+# This allows #includes to be relative to src/
+AM_CPPFLAGS = -I$(top_srcdir)/thirdparty/google-breakpad/src
+
+## Libraries
+lib_LTLIBRARIES = google-breakpad/src/libbreakpad.la
+
+google_breakpad_src_libbreakpad_la_SOURCES = \
+	google-breakpad/src/google_breakpad/common/breakpad_types.h \
+	google-breakpad/src/google_breakpad/common/minidump_format.h \
+	google-breakpad/src/google_breakpad/common/minidump_size.h \
+	google-breakpad/src/google_breakpad/processor/basic_source_line_resolver.h \
+	google-breakpad/src/google_breakpad/processor/call_stack.h \
+	google-breakpad/src/google_breakpad/processor/code_module.h \
+	google-breakpad/src/google_breakpad/processor/code_modules.h \
+	google-breakpad/src/google_breakpad/processor/memory_region.h \
+	google-breakpad/src/google_breakpad/processor/minidump.h \
+	google-breakpad/src/google_breakpad/processor/minidump_processor.h \
+	google-breakpad/src/google_breakpad/processor/process_state.h \
+	google-breakpad/src/google_breakpad/processor/source_line_resolver_interface.h \
+	google-breakpad/src/google_breakpad/processor/stack_frame.h \
+	google-breakpad/src/google_breakpad/processor/stack_frame_cpu.h \
+	google-breakpad/src/google_breakpad/processor/stackwalker.h \
+	google-breakpad/src/google_breakpad/processor/symbol_supplier.h \
+	google-breakpad/src/google_breakpad/processor/system_info.h \
+	google-breakpad/src/processor/address_map-inl.h \
+	google-breakpad/src/processor/address_map.h \
+	google-breakpad/src/processor/basic_code_module.h \
+	google-breakpad/src/processor/basic_code_modules.cc \
+	google-breakpad/src/processor/basic_code_modules.h \
+	google-breakpad/src/processor/basic_source_line_resolver.cc \
+	google-breakpad/src/processor/call_stack.cc \
+	google-breakpad/src/processor/contained_range_map-inl.h \
+	google-breakpad/src/processor/contained_range_map.h \
+	google-breakpad/src/processor/linked_ptr.h \
+	google-breakpad/src/processor/logging.h \
+	google-breakpad/src/processor/logging.cc \
+	google-breakpad/src/processor/minidump.cc \
+	google-breakpad/src/processor/minidump_processor.cc \
+	google-breakpad/src/processor/pathname_stripper.cc \
+	google-breakpad/src/processor/pathname_stripper.h \
+	google-breakpad/src/processor/postfix_evaluator-inl.h \
+	google-breakpad/src/processor/postfix_evaluator.h \
+	google-breakpad/src/processor/process_state.cc \
+	google-breakpad/src/processor/range_map-inl.h \
+	google-breakpad/src/processor/range_map.h \
+	google-breakpad/src/processor/scoped_ptr.h \
+	google-breakpad/src/processor/simple_symbol_supplier.cc \
+	google-breakpad/src/processor/simple_symbol_supplier.h \
+	google-breakpad/src/processor/stack_frame_info.h \
+	google-breakpad/src/processor/stackwalker.cc \
+	google-breakpad/src/processor/stackwalker_amd64.cc \
+	google-breakpad/src/processor/stackwalker_amd64.h \
+	google-breakpad/src/processor/stackwalker_ppc.cc \
+	google-breakpad/src/processor/stackwalker_ppc.h \
+	google-breakpad/src/processor/stackwalker_sparc.cc \
+	google-breakpad/src/processor/stackwalker_sparc.h \
+	google-breakpad/src/processor/stackwalker_x86.cc \
+	google-breakpad/src/processor/stackwalker_x86.h
+
+endif
+
============================================================
--- configure.ac	adf72c99cbfa2efbd760108da217faf72080174f
+++ configure.ac	2b573f8e549c95d6c6ac5facdd8bbad068378214
@@ -2491,6 +2491,7 @@ AC_OUTPUT([Makefile
 		   libpurple/version.h
 		   share/sounds/Makefile
 		   share/ca-certs/Makefile
+		   thirdparty/Makefile
 		   finch/finch.pc
 		   finch/Makefile
 		   finch/libgnt/Makefile


More information about the Commits mailing list